  • Keir Starmer questions the prime minister on the government's plans to release some prisoners early in an effort to ease overcrowding.

    Starmer quotes a recent report that states that domestic abusers are among the inmates eligible for the early release scheme, with Sunak saying there is a 'governor's lock', which would prevent dangerous criminals being allowed back onto the streets. At the start of May the prison population in England and Wales was 87,505, with the official usable capacity put at 88,895. Capacity has increased by 3,000 places in a year, but still cannot keep up with demand
